JOB SUMMARY
Provides support and guidance in the development and administration of the technical infrastructures for Southwest Network. Participates in the planning and implementation of technical solutions to ensure that personal computers and peripheral equipment are in working order and performs duties as directed related to the inventory, deployment, maintenance, relocation, upgrading and troubleshooting of this equipment. Acts as an escalation point for IT support and trains junior IT staff. Also provides leadership for other Technical Analysts.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S FOR THIS POSITION
? Act as a lead to other IT support staff and assist with ticket resolution and closure.
? Prepares and validates IT process documentation.
? Participates in IT systems audits including security infrastructure.
? Participates in resolving Electronic Medical Records support issues
? Develops reports systems for various IT systems.
? Assists with the deployment, monitoring, maintenance, development, upgrade, and support of the information technology (I.T.) infrastructure environment, including but not limited to servers, desktops, laptops, LAN/WAN, phones, hardware, software, and peripherals.
? Installs and/or upgrades software on P.C.s as required in an appropriate manner to be as non-disruptive as possible to the user.
? Prioritizes, troubleshoots, and resolves questions, problems and issues reported by employees.
? Under the direction of the I.T. Manager, documents and maintains system, application, security and network configurations and performs additional system hardware and software maintenance tasks as required.
? Provides tier 3 technical support, assistance and guidance to users as needed to ensure proper equipment usage and security procedures.
? Utilizes knowledge of Windows Active Directory security to perform duties.
? Works closely with the managed services vendor(s) and with external partners and third-party resources as necessary for I.T. support and assistance.
